Output 44123555b5fb83303f1958f5d1c2a740aae2233172f5983e4015821e955dcee0:0

value
134959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f68b39eef88902a5db7fd72af2aeb4c35fd9b562 OP_EQUAL
address
3QAcwM61wH2JD3j2ZSDTC5yrEwxXdXzGoh
transaction
44123555b5fb83303f1958f5d1c2a740aae2233172f5983e4015821e955dcee0
spent
true